What is a Local Accident Attorney?
A local accident attorney focuses on personal injury law, specifically focusing on accident-related cases such as car accidents, bike crashes, slip and falls, and office injuries. These experts deal with a variety of legal matters that emerge from accidents and assist victims browse the complexities of their cases.
Key Responsibilities of a Local Accident Attorney
| Responsibility | Description |
|---|---|
| Legal Consultation | Examine the case and supply legal advice tailored to the victim's needs. |
| Proof Gathering | Gather proof such as authorities reports, medical records, and witness statements. |
| Negotiating Settlements | Negotiate with insurance provider to reach a fair settlement for customers. |
| Representation in Court | If needed, represent clients in court to combat for their rights. |
| Case Management | Handle all legal documentation, due dates, and court filings. |

Frequently Asked Questions About Local Accident Attorneys
1. How much does it cost to work with a local accident attorney?
A lot of local accident attorneys deal with a contingency fee basis, suggesting they only charge you if you win your case. Their fees normally range from 25% to 40% of the settlement quantity.
2. For how long does it take to solve an injury case?
The duration of an accident case varies substantially based on the intricacy of the circumstance and the willingness of the included parties to work out. On average, cases can take anywhere from a couple of months to a number of years to solve.
3. What should I bring to my first meeting with an attorney?
Be prepared to supply any paperwork related to the accident, consisting of photos, medical reports, cops reports, and any correspondence with insurer.
4. What if I can't manage a local accident attorney?
Many local accident lawyers provide complimentary assessments and work on a contingency basis, making legal representation available to those who may not have the funds in advance.
